Template:Redirect-distinguish M. Gary Neuman is a rabbi, licensed family counselor, Florida Supreme Court-certified family mediator and founder of the Sandcastles Program Inc., a nationwide divorce therapy program for children.[1]

Author

Neuman is the author of three books:

  • The Truth about Cheating: Why Men Stray and What You Can Do to Prevent It (Wiley)
  • Emotional Infidelity: How to Affair-Proof Your Marriage (Crown)
  • Helping Your Kids Cope with Divorce the Sandcastles Way (Random House).[2]

In conjunction with the publication The Truth about Cheating, Neuman appeared on The Oprah Winfrey Show on September 11, 2008 and September 18, 2008.[3]

Education

Neuman holds a masters of science in mental health counseling from Barry University (1987) and rabbinical ordination from Talmudic University (1988).

He resides in Miami Beach, Florida.
